Abstract
The intensification of modern pastoral agriculture has increased the risk of environmental degradation. The use of nitrification inhibitor technology has been shown to reduce nitrate (no3-) leaching losses and nitrous oxide (n2o) emissions from new Zealand dairy pasture systems.
